Upload: 12.01.2024 durch systemsforwork
Formulare: 3
Entwicklung Grundfunktion: Buttons (für FleetApp Version 6.xx)
Wenn das Schaltflächen-Element (Button) im Formular platziert ist, können verschiedene Funktionen ausgewählt werden, die anschließend beim Tippen des Displays an dieser Stelle ausgelöst werden.
Die drei grundsätzlichen Funktionen zur Bedienung eines Projektes sind:
- submit (beendet Projekt und schließt es)
- cancel (schließt Projekt)
- form (Formularwechsel)
Erklärung mithilfe des Projekts 'Grundfunktionen: Buttons' (3 Formulare):
> Öffnen Sie das Projekt in der FleetApp, wird zunächst Formular 1 aufgerufen.
>
Tippen Sie auf den Button 'ABBRUCH', wird das Projekt geschlossen, da
im Designer für diesen Button die Aktion 'cancel' definiert ist
>
Dies ist neben 'submit' die einzige Möglichkeit das geöffnete Projekt
zu schließen, um wieder zum Dashboard der FleetApp oder in die
Auftragsliste zu gelangen
Tipp: Ein 'cancel'-Button kann auch
mit Absicht weggelassen werden. Damit kann sicher gestellt werden, dass
wichtige Aufgaben wie z.B. Führerschein- oder Abfahrtkontrolle vom
Benutzer durchgeführt werden müssen und nicht ignoriert werden können.
>
Tippen Sie auf den Button 'WEITER', wird die Ansicht zu Formular 2
gewechselt, da im Designer für diesen Button die Aktion 'Formular 2'
definiert ist
> Tippen Sie auf den Button 'ZURÜCK', wird
die Ansicht zu Formular 1 gewechselt, da im Designer für diesen Button
die Aktion 'Formular 1' definiert ist
> Befinden Sie sich
in Formular 2 und Tippen Sie auf den Button 'WEITER', wird die Ansicht
zu Formular 3 gewechselt, da im Designer für diesen Button die Aktion
'Formular 3' definiert ist
> In Formular 3 kann jetzt durch
tippen auf 'ABBRECHEN' ('cancel') das Projekt geschlossen werden oder
mit 'BEENDEN' beendet und geschlossen werden. Im Designer wurde dieser
Button mit der Aktion 'submit' belegt
> Sollen Daten
versendet werden, sollte das Projekt IMMER mit 'submit' beendet werden.
Bei 'cancel' werden alle Daten verworfen
> Buttons können auch Skripte ausführen, mehr dazu im Projekt 'Grundfunktionen: Skript'